国产日韩欧美一区二区三区三州_亚洲少妇熟女av_久久久久亚洲av国产精品_波多野结衣网站一区二区_亚洲欧美色片在线91_国产亚洲精品精品国产优播av_日本一区二区三区波多野结衣 _久久国产av不卡

?

基于OneNET云平臺(tái)的物聯(lián)網(wǎng)綜合實(shí)驗(yàn)教學(xué)創(chuàng)新研究

2021-06-15 17:56徐毅秦寧寧
高教學(xué)刊 2021年10期
關(guān)鍵詞:物聯(lián)網(wǎng)實(shí)驗(yàn)教學(xué)

徐毅 秦寧寧

摘 ?要:文章基于OneNET云平臺(tái),設(shè)計(jì)了一個(gè)物聯(lián)網(wǎng)綜合實(shí)驗(yàn),重點(diǎn)介紹了實(shí)驗(yàn)所搭建的物聯(lián)網(wǎng)系統(tǒng)的架構(gòu)、功能需求以及實(shí)驗(yàn)開展的可行性。實(shí)驗(yàn)項(xiàng)目貫穿了傳感器、通信、數(shù)據(jù)庫以及信號(hào)處理等等專業(yè)知識(shí),較好地解決了物聯(lián)網(wǎng)實(shí)驗(yàn)中理論聯(lián)系實(shí)際的問題,為物聯(lián)網(wǎng)專業(yè)核心課程實(shí)驗(yàn)教學(xué)的開展提供了有力支持。

關(guān)鍵詞:OneNET云平臺(tái);物聯(lián)網(wǎng);實(shí)驗(yàn)教學(xué)

中圖分類號(hào):G642 ? ? ? 文獻(xiàn)標(biāo)志碼:A ? ? ? ? 文章編號(hào):2096-000X(2021)10-0050-04

Abstract: Based on OneNET cloud platform, this paper designs a comprehensive experiment project of Internet of Things(IOT). The project focuses on the architecture, functional requirements and feasibility of the IOT experiment. The experimental project runs through the professional knowledge of sensors, communication, database and signal processing, which solves the problem of integrating theory with practice in the experiment of IOT, and provides strong support for the experimentalteaching of core courses of IOT.

Keywords: OneNET cloud platform; Internet of Things(IOT); experimental teaching

一、緒論

長期以來,我校物聯(lián)網(wǎng)實(shí)驗(yàn)課程教學(xué)遵循傳統(tǒng)的教學(xué)模式,按照實(shí)驗(yàn)預(yù)習(xí)、實(shí)驗(yàn)實(shí)施、實(shí)驗(yàn)報(bào)告方式進(jìn)行。實(shí)驗(yàn)均以現(xiàn)場的驗(yàn)證性實(shí)驗(yàn)為主,實(shí)驗(yàn)資源利用率低、學(xué)生動(dòng)手機(jī)會(huì)少,物聯(lián)網(wǎng)知識(shí)綜合應(yīng)用能力的鍛煉機(jī)會(huì)少。因此,迫切需要改變傳統(tǒng)物聯(lián)網(wǎng)實(shí)驗(yàn)教學(xué)管理模式和課堂實(shí)驗(yàn)?zāi)J?,研究新的?shí)驗(yàn)教學(xué)手段,充分利用已有實(shí)驗(yàn)資源,創(chuàng)新實(shí)驗(yàn)教學(xué)方式,提高實(shí)驗(yàn)教學(xué)水平[1]。

OneNET是中國移動(dòng)物聯(lián)網(wǎng)的開放平臺(tái),可以解決協(xié)議適配、海量連接、數(shù)據(jù)存儲(chǔ)、設(shè)備管理、規(guī)則引擎、事件告警等物聯(lián)網(wǎng)應(yīng)用開發(fā)的共性問題,平臺(tái)支持多種行業(yè)及主流標(biāo)準(zhǔn)協(xié)議的設(shè)備接入[2,3],如MQTT、CoAP、TCP、HTTP、Modbus等,滿足多種應(yīng)用場景的使用需求,提供設(shè)備生命周期管理,支持用戶進(jìn)行設(shè)備注冊(cè)、更新、查詢、刪除,提供設(shè)備在線狀態(tài)管理,開放API接口,通過簡單調(diào)用快速實(shí)現(xiàn)應(yīng)用生成[4,5]。

因此,基于OneNET的功能和實(shí)驗(yàn)室已有的物聯(lián)網(wǎng)實(shí)驗(yàn)平臺(tái),設(shè)計(jì)一套“環(huán)境參數(shù)監(jiān)控系統(tǒng)”的物聯(lián)網(wǎng)綜合實(shí)驗(yàn)方案,貫穿物聯(lián)網(wǎng)的感知層、網(wǎng)絡(luò)層、應(yīng)用層,可以使物聯(lián)網(wǎng)專業(yè)的學(xué)生得到綜合鍛煉。

二、系統(tǒng)架構(gòu)

基于OneNET云平臺(tái),“環(huán)境參數(shù)監(jiān)控系統(tǒng)”綜合實(shí)驗(yàn)主要功能包括:系統(tǒng)的感知層將實(shí)驗(yàn)室已有平臺(tái)上的溫濕度傳感器等采集到的模擬環(huán)境數(shù)據(jù)周期性上傳至OneNET物聯(lián)網(wǎng)開放平臺(tái);應(yīng)用層實(shí)時(shí)顯示溫濕度等數(shù)據(jù),能夠?qū)崟r(shí)控制感知層的電動(dòng)機(jī)轉(zhuǎn)和停。環(huán)境參數(shù)監(jiān)控綜合實(shí)驗(yàn)設(shè)計(jì)的具體架構(gòu)如圖1所示。

目前學(xué)院實(shí)驗(yàn)室使用的是GEN-0200B新型物聯(lián)網(wǎng)傳感器節(jié)點(diǎn),其外觀如圖2所示。

所設(shè)計(jì)的綜合實(shí)驗(yàn)的終端軟硬件主要擁有以下幾個(gè)功能:環(huán)境參數(shù)采集、采集的數(shù)據(jù)通過無線通訊模塊上傳云平臺(tái)、響應(yīng)云平臺(tái)下發(fā)的控制指令。本綜合實(shí)驗(yàn)系統(tǒng)主要采用STM32系列芯片,并搭配了各種溫濕度、光照等傳感器采集環(huán)境數(shù)據(jù),然后將采集到的數(shù)據(jù)經(jīng)由無線模塊上傳數(shù)據(jù)到OneNET云平臺(tái),最后主控器通過向繼電器發(fā)送信號(hào),實(shí)現(xiàn)終端設(shè)備的啟動(dòng)和關(guān)閉。硬件架構(gòu)圖如圖3所示。

在本次設(shè)計(jì)的物聯(lián)網(wǎng)綜合實(shí)驗(yàn)系統(tǒng)中,主要包括:

應(yīng)用層:負(fù)責(zé)對(duì)傳感器采集的數(shù)據(jù)進(jìn)行展示、管理和響應(yīng)的處理,并提供檢測與控制的web端和控制UI界面,從而實(shí)現(xiàn)環(huán)境的監(jiān)控。

傳輸層:負(fù)責(zé)對(duì)數(shù)據(jù)和指令的傳輸,把感知層采集到的環(huán)境數(shù)據(jù)上傳到平臺(tái)層,系統(tǒng)利用無線傳輸模塊通過MQTT協(xié)議上傳到OneNET云平臺(tái),同時(shí)將平臺(tái)層發(fā)來的控制指令發(fā)送到終端執(zhí)行器。

平臺(tái)層:負(fù)責(zé)對(duì)上傳數(shù)據(jù)的存儲(chǔ)、管理,云平臺(tái)對(duì)數(shù)據(jù)進(jìn)行處理,實(shí)現(xiàn)數(shù)據(jù)的顯示。

應(yīng)用層:負(fù)責(zé)對(duì)云平臺(tái)轉(zhuǎn)發(fā)的數(shù)據(jù)進(jìn)一步處理,用戶通過瀏覽器、手機(jī)APP就可實(shí)現(xiàn)對(duì)環(huán)境的監(jiān)控,大大簡化了用戶的操作。

本綜合實(shí)驗(yàn)設(shè)計(jì)的環(huán)境監(jiān)控系統(tǒng)的監(jiān)控軟件包括:云平臺(tái)的UI監(jiān)控界面和瀏覽器web端,兩組監(jiān)控系統(tǒng)簡潔的操控界面必須面向用戶友好,只需登錄瀏覽器即可實(shí)現(xiàn)對(duì)模擬環(huán)境的遠(yuǎn)程監(jiān)控?;谠破脚_(tái)的模擬環(huán)境遠(yuǎn)程監(jiān)控系統(tǒng)總體功能模塊如圖4所示。

三、綜合實(shí)驗(yàn)系統(tǒng)的可行性分析

1. 技術(shù)可行性:本次物聯(lián)網(wǎng)綜合實(shí)驗(yàn)設(shè)計(jì)的環(huán)境參數(shù)監(jiān)控系統(tǒng)基于OneNET云平臺(tái)、STM32嵌入式技術(shù)、B/S結(jié)構(gòu)開發(fā)技術(shù)和傳感器技術(shù)都是較為成熟、普遍流行的技術(shù)。tomcat+java/jsp+mysql+Linux組成的網(wǎng)頁端開發(fā)技術(shù),現(xiàn)階段十分流行,且有大量相關(guān)項(xiàng)目可供分析。

2. 經(jīng)濟(jì)可行性:OneNET云平臺(tái)目前完全免費(fèi),實(shí)驗(yàn)資源也是本實(shí)驗(yàn)室已有的資源。部署于web端的管理系統(tǒng)也可在個(gè)人CP中編寫實(shí)現(xiàn)。系統(tǒng)主要成本為采集的智能終端設(shè)備費(fèi)用,這部分費(fèi)用在設(shè)計(jì)承擔(dān)范圍之內(nèi)。

3. 目標(biāo)可行性:本實(shí)驗(yàn)設(shè)計(jì)方案綜合了物聯(lián)網(wǎng)專業(yè)學(xué)生所學(xué)的核心課程知識(shí),包括傳感器、數(shù)據(jù)庫、無線傳感網(wǎng)、通信原理、信號(hào)處理等,實(shí)驗(yàn)效果直觀,學(xué)生的體驗(yàn)感強(qiáng),學(xué)生可以充分利用課余時(shí)間來完成這個(gè)綜合實(shí)驗(yàn)。實(shí)驗(yàn)完成后,只需登錄OneNET云平臺(tái)或web端即可實(shí)現(xiàn)對(duì)環(huán)境參數(shù)的遠(yuǎn)程監(jiān)控,實(shí)驗(yàn)效果明顯直觀,也便于實(shí)驗(yàn)老師來檢驗(yàn)實(shí)驗(yàn)完成情況。

4. 實(shí)驗(yàn)效果評(píng)價(jià)的可行性:通過OneNET云平臺(tái)上位機(jī)軟件設(shè)計(jì),可以直接檢驗(yàn)本綜合實(shí)驗(yàn)的實(shí)驗(yàn)效果。

學(xué)生需要在OneNET云平臺(tái)上實(shí)現(xiàn)UI監(jiān)控界面,首先要讓學(xué)生結(jié)合實(shí)驗(yàn)資源在線創(chuàng)建自己的產(chǎn)品和設(shè)備,將本實(shí)驗(yàn)系統(tǒng)看作一個(gè)產(chǎn)品,系統(tǒng)的終端硬件對(duì)應(yīng)產(chǎn)品下的設(shè)備,學(xué)生根據(jù)自己的需要以不同的協(xié)議接入。在完成創(chuàng)建產(chǎn)品和設(shè)備后,學(xué)生即可在開發(fā)者中心看到系統(tǒng)的詳細(xì)信息。學(xué)生進(jìn)入OneNET應(yīng)用管理下的編輯應(yīng)用界面,實(shí)現(xiàn)OneNET云平臺(tái)上的數(shù)據(jù)流可視化。該云平臺(tái)的另一大特殊之處在于,其支持監(jiān)控頁面嵌入功能,學(xué)生可以將監(jiān)控頁面嵌入到用戶的web端網(wǎng)頁上。學(xué)生只需在應(yīng)用管理界面獲取應(yīng)用嵌入代碼即可將其引入自己的網(wǎng)頁端中。

圖5是基于OneNET云平臺(tái)溫室大棚監(jiān)控的一個(gè)最基本的界面。通過這個(gè)界面所展示的功能,可以檢驗(yàn)學(xué)生完成該實(shí)驗(yàn)的具體情況,做出不同的實(shí)驗(yàn)評(píng)價(jià)。

從以上幾點(diǎn)可行性可以看出,本綜合實(shí)驗(yàn)的設(shè)計(jì)完全可行,實(shí)驗(yàn)方案也比較靈活,學(xué)生既可以一個(gè)人完成這個(gè)綜合實(shí)驗(yàn),也可以幾個(gè)人為一個(gè)小組分工寫作來完成。

四、結(jié)束語

本文充分利用已有的實(shí)驗(yàn)資源和免費(fèi)且功能強(qiáng)大的OneNET免費(fèi)云平臺(tái),設(shè)計(jì)了一個(gè)物聯(lián)網(wǎng)綜合實(shí)驗(yàn),實(shí)現(xiàn)物聯(lián)網(wǎng)的感知層、網(wǎng)絡(luò)層和應(yīng)用層的綜合應(yīng)用。該實(shí)驗(yàn)內(nèi)容貫穿無線傳感器網(wǎng)絡(luò)、串口通信、網(wǎng)絡(luò)通信、數(shù)據(jù)庫以及信號(hào)處理等專業(yè)知識(shí),較好地解決了物聯(lián)網(wǎng)應(yīng)用系統(tǒng)設(shè)計(jì)與實(shí)現(xiàn)中的“通、存、用”等問題,實(shí)驗(yàn)效果很好,為物聯(lián)網(wǎng)專業(yè)核心課程實(shí)驗(yàn)教學(xué)的開展提供一定的借鑒。

參考文獻(xiàn):

[1]“高等學(xué)校本科計(jì)算機(jī)類專業(yè)應(yīng)用型人才培養(yǎng)研究”項(xiàng)目物聯(lián)網(wǎng)工程專業(yè)工作組.高等學(xué)校本科物聯(lián)網(wǎng)工程專業(yè)應(yīng)用型人才培養(yǎng)指導(dǎo)意見(2016版)[M].北京:高等教育出版社,2016.

[2]陳思.基于OneNET的農(nóng)業(yè)大棚物聯(lián)網(wǎng)環(huán)境監(jiān)控系統(tǒng)的研究與實(shí)現(xiàn)[D].遼寧:遼寧大學(xué),2019.

[3]楊裴裴,李勝嵐,石恒瑞.基于STM32和OneNET的智能健康管家的設(shè)計(jì)與實(shí)現(xiàn)[J].電子產(chǎn)品世界,2019,26(8):60-64.

[4]盧于輝,秦會(huì)斌.基于MQTT的智能家居系統(tǒng)的設(shè)計(jì)與實(shí)現(xiàn)[J].智能物聯(lián)技術(shù),2019,51(02):41-47.

[5]鄭峰.基于MQTT云推送平臺(tái)的研究及應(yīng)用[D].杭州:杭州電子科技大學(xué),2016.

基金項(xiàng)目:江蘇省重點(diǎn)研發(fā)-現(xiàn)代農(nóng)業(yè)“基于物聯(lián)網(wǎng)的智慧設(shè)施蛋雞生產(chǎn)技術(shù)集成創(chuàng)新與示范”(編號(hào):BE2018334)

作者簡介:徐毅(1972-),男,漢族,四川儀隴人,工學(xué)碩士,講師,研究方向:物聯(lián)網(wǎng)技術(shù)應(yīng)用。

猜你喜歡
物聯(lián)網(wǎng)實(shí)驗(yàn)教學(xué)
LabVIEW下的模擬電路實(shí)驗(yàn)教學(xué)創(chuàng)新對(duì)策
基于科學(xué)探究的高中生物實(shí)驗(yàn)教學(xué)探索
網(wǎng)絡(luò)與云技術(shù)在實(shí)驗(yàn)教學(xué)中的應(yīng)用
復(fù)變函數(shù)級(jí)數(shù)展開的可視化實(shí)驗(yàn)教學(xué)
復(fù)變函數(shù)級(jí)數(shù)展開的可視化實(shí)驗(yàn)教學(xué)
初中化學(xué)實(shí)驗(yàn)教學(xué)中“微課”教學(xué)模式的探討
談初中化學(xué)實(shí)驗(yàn)教學(xué)的初探
基于高職院校物聯(lián)網(wǎng)技術(shù)應(yīng)用人才培養(yǎng)的思考分析
基于LABVIEW的溫室管理系統(tǒng)的研究與設(shè)計(jì)
論智能油田的發(fā)展趨勢及必要性